Moment: The Truth About Lean Red Meat No One Is Talking About

Discover the truth about red meat and its impact on health, with a focus on the benefits of unprocessed lean options. Understand the complexities of cholesterol, including the importance of lipoproteins and alternative indicators for cardiovascular risk. Learn which heart-healthy foods can aid in managing cholesterol levels, highlighting the Mediterranean diet's advantages. Additionally, explore the ongoing debate around seed oils and their purported risks, alongside the health benefits linked to olive oil consumption in recent studies.

Moment: Are Red Meats Truly the Villain They’re Made out to Be? Ft. Dr. Gabrielle Lyon

In this episode, Dr. Rena Malik, MD welcomes Dr. Gabrielle Lyon to discuss the crucial role of dietary protein in optimizing muscle health. Dr. Lyon shares her extensive expertise on the optimal amount of protein intake, dispelling common myths about protein digestion, its impact on kidneys, and its necessity for those who aren't regular gym-goers. They explore the significance of protein distribution throughout the day and the importance of maintaining skeletal muscle mass, especially as we age. Moment: Why Doctors Are Hesitant to Prescribe Testosterone ft. Dr. Abraham Morgentaler

In this episode, Dr. Rena Malik, MD, hosts Dr. Abraham Morgantaler to unpack the controversy surrounding testosterone and its significant impact on health. They delve into the widespread misconceptions about testosterone, touching on topics like its association with toxic masculinity, cheating athletes, and bodybuilders. Dr. Morgantaler sheds light on the benefits of testosterone therapy, including improved inflammation, glycemic control, and heart health, while addressing the resistance from the medical community due to longstanding myths and misinformation. The Ultimate Guide to Testosterone, explained by the #1 Urologist Treating Low T

Dr. Abraham Morgenthaler, an Associate Clinical Professor of Urology at Harvard Medical School and a leading testosterone researcher, sheds light on the complexities of testosterone health. He discusses the impact of low testosterone on overall well-being and highlights the importance of accurate diagnosis and effective treatment. Topics include the stigma around testosterone therapy, its influence on intimacy in modern society, and the misconception linking testosterone to prostate cancer. Listeners gain valuable insights into the evolving understanding of men's health and treatment strategies.
